Obituary for Steven Howard Hinckley

Steven Howard Hinckley, 49, of Barkhamsted, beloved husband of Donna (Potter) Hinckley, died Friday, September 20, 2019, at his home surrounded by his loving wife, mother and family. He was born January 20, 1970 in Windham, son of Virginia M. (Fraser) Hinckley and the late Howard K. Hinckley of New Port Richie, FL. Raised in Columbia, Steven attended Windham Tech where he completed his electrical course and was a graduate of the Class of 1988. Steven was currently employed by Konopka Electric, and prior to that was employed by Lawler Electric for many years. He also began his own business in 2018, Steve’s Electric, before he became ill. Steven enjoyed spending time outdoors doing a variety of things, grilling, gardening, bonfires and going to the beach. He loved to cook, bake, and his famous jellies and pickles. Steve was an avid Red Sox fan, but most of all he loved spending time with his grandson Nicky.

In addition to his loving wife of which he had an everlasting relationship of nearly 23 years, and his mother, Steven is survived by his stepson, Adam Potter; his grandson, Nicholas Potter who he absolutely adored; his sisters, Rosemarie Parker and her husband Eric and Catherine Cella and her husband Charles; his brothers, Bruce Hinckley and Richard Hinckley and his wife Barbara; his in-laws, Guy and Patricia Feeney; sisters-in-law, Laura Potter, Molly Stevens, Alisyn Feeney and Sara Feeney; brother-in-law, Doug Potter and his wife Cheryl and many nieces and nephews, along with his life-long friend, Jeffery Fox.
